
Share of older U.S. adults who reported high stress levels in 2020, by age
In 2020, about 39 percent of adults in the United States aged 60 to 69 years reported having low stress levels, while around only 16 percent of U.S. adults aged 40 to 49 years reported the same. This statistic illustrates the percentage of U.S. adults aged 40 years and older who reported having high stress levels in 2020, by age.
